Dáil votes to ratify the controversial deal were postponed on two occasions

Image: Sam Boal/RollingNews.ie Image: Sam Boal/RollingNews.ie FAILURE TO RATIFY the EU-Canada trade deal CETA would be an “own goal” for Ireland, Tanaiste Leo Varadkar has said.

Varadkar said: “I don’t want ratification delayed and drifting indefinitely and for Ireland to stand by and watch other EU member states ratify it ahead of us, as the majority have already. He defended the introduction of the ICS as a dispute resolution mechanism, in response to Opposition TDs’ claims that it will be a court that will favour corporations over the interests of ordinary citizens.

He added: “Under the ICS, states could never be forced to change legislation, only to pay fair compensation in cases where an investor is deemed to have been treated unfairly, under the specific grounds detailed. “A special court for corporations will, I believe, act as a major deterrent for governments in passing laws that might benefit citizens, but may not benefit corporations.
